φάουλ — meaning in English

faoul

Greek → English · translate English → Greek instead

English meaning

  • foul adj Dirty, disgusting, or unpleasant, especially in smell or taste.

Senses

φάουλ is used for these senses in English:

  • foul (sports) A breach of the rules of a game, especially one involving inappropriate contact with an opposing player in order to gain an advantage; for example, tripping someone up in soccer, or contact of any kind in basketball.

foul — full definition

  1. adj Dirty, disgusting, or unpleasant, especially in smell or taste.
  2. adj Vulgar or abusive, especially referring to language.
  3. verb To make something dirty, blocked, or tangled.
  4. verb In sports, to break a rule through illegal contact with an opponent.
  5. noun A violation of a game's rules, often involving contact with another player.
